Atria Marland Place expands to old mill buildings

Dec 7, 2014 | News

An unused mill building on the grounds of Atria Marland Place on Stevens Street is being renovated for additional units of senior housing. Atria Senior Living, a company with assisted-living developments around the country, has hired South Coast Improvement Company of Marion to undertake a $4 million renovation of the former Marland Manufacturing Co. adjacent to its current Andover facility.

Once renovated, the old textile mill building will become part of Atria’s complex of apartments and other amenities for “older active adults” in town. The interior of the old mill will be completely gutted and demolished and the entire brick facade will be repointed as part of the project. The renovated building will feature new electrical, HVAC, plumbing and life safety features; new framing and reconfiguration of existing space to accommodate administrative needs, site work outside to ensure proper drainage and a new elevator in compliance with the Americans with Disabilities Act. Various historical aspects of the building will be maintained as part of the work.

“As a general contractor, we love new construction as well as the next contractor, but there’s something special about restoring these historic buildings and bringing them into the 21st century that brings a great feeling of satisfaction,” Tom Quinlan, president of South Coast Improvement Company, said in a release. Work on Atria Marland Place began Nov. 1, with completion anticipated in the spring. The project represents South Coast Improvement’s second recent one for Atria Senior Living. The contractor just completed work on a $3.5 million renovation project at Atria Crossroads Place in Waterford, Conn.
